This isn’t the first-time history has seen such manipulations. During the 14-month period between the assassination of President John F. Kennedy on Nov. 22, 1963, and the inauguration of Hubert H. Humphrey as vice president on Jan. 20, 1965, the U.S. was without a Vice President. 

At the time, the Presidential Succession Act of 1947 dictated that if there was neither a President nor Vice President, the Speaker of the House would step in. However, there was no provision for appointing a new Vice President in the event of a vacancy until the 25th Amendment was ratified on Feb. 10, 1967.
